8,712,242 is a composite number, even.
8,712,242 (eight million seven hundred twelve thousand two hundred forty-two) is an even 7-digit number. It is a composite number with 48 divisors, and factors as 2 × 7 × 11² × 37 × 139. Written other ways, in hexadecimal, 0x84F032.
